Football Recap: Ridgefield Spudders vs. Woodland Beavers
It was fun while it lasted, but Ridgefield's undefeated season came to an end after eight games on Friday. They took a 14-7 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Woodland Beavers. Having soared to a lofty 35 points in the game before, the Spudders couldn't push the score so high this time.
Landon Debeaumont threw for 117 yards and a touchdown.
Wyatt Hemmelman was his top target, picking up 63 receiving yards and a touchdown. On the ground,
Cly Stephens rushed for 56 yards.
It was another big night for Elijah Andersen, who rushed for 124 yards and two touchdowns for Woodland. Andersen has been hot , having posted two or more rushing touchdowns the last five times he's played.
Having lost for the first time this season, Ridgefield fell to 8-1. As for Woodland, the win (which was their seventh in a row) raised their record to 7-2.
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Ridgefield will face off against Fife at 3:00 p.m. on Saturday. Ridgefield will be looking to keep their five-game home win streak alive. As for Woodland, they will square off against Cedarcrest at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Cedarcrest will roll in looking for their sixth straight victory, something Woodland surely won't give up without a fight.
